Why AI Needs a New Monetization Model

Developers building free AI applications face soaring inference costs that traditional subscription models struggle to cover at scale. With a typical query costing between $0.003 and $0.01, platforms need immediate, sustainable monetization.

Legacy advertising models built for websites or mobile games—like display banners, cookie-based tracking, or video interstitials—disrupt conversational workflows and erode user trust in AI interfaces.

To achieve sustainable revenue without compromising the user experience, developers must choose an advertising platform purpose-built for AI agents, chatbots, and LLMs. The right monetization infrastructure integrates natively into the chat experience.

This interprets semantic requests to answer user queries with helpful commercial context, rather than distracting visual pop-ups. Moving away from standard website monetization means selecting tools designed specifically for the mechanics of artificial intelligence.

Unlike the deep API connectivity and dynamic ad responses of the leading option, Adgentek acts as a conversational wrapper for traditional ad structures. It connects via an AdsMCP server or SDK, matching semantic intent through a traditional 4-tier demand waterfall.

While it successfully processes conversational context and remains OpenRTB compatible, it approaches AI monetization primarily as a structural translation of legacy ad serving. It organizes intent into nine classification buckets rather than integrating commercial data directly into the AI's actual reasoning and generation phase.

Koah focuses heavily on consumer chat interfaces with a lightweight SDK installation. It enables publishers to monetize high-intent conversations with standard native formats that visually match the product's look and feel. However, while these sponsored chat experiences are visually integrated into the user interface, they lack the deep reasoning-time contextual integration that makes intent-driven insertion feel organically woven into the LLM's actual text generation.

Thrad relies on real-time bidding and a dedicated prompt analysis engine to score ads based on intent relevance. It monitors user prompts and deploys ads in milliseconds, making it a functional tool for capturing conversational signals and analyzing prompt data. Despite this strong prompt-matching capability, Thrad lacks the guaranteed minimum revenue and specialized fast monetization process offered by the market leader.

Finally, traditional networks like CAS.ai or EthicalAds operate on entirely different paradigms. CAS.ai excels in mobile game publishing and mediation with video ads and banners, while EthicalAds uses geographic and contextual targeting exclusively for developer websites. Neither possesses the architecture required to interpret conversational AI intent or insert data into an LLM response.

Frequently Asked Questions

Why can't I use traditional mobile ad networks like AdMob or CAS.ai for my AI app?

Traditional networks rely on display banners, video interstitials, and cookie-based audiences. These formats disrupt conversational workflows and cannot process real-time semantic intent. This makes them ineffective and intrusive inside AI chats.

How does reasoning-time ad insertion differ from standard chat ads?

Standard chat ads simply inject sponsored links next to a response. Reasoning-time insertion, utilized by platforms like ZeroClick, integrates commercial context directly into the AI's reasoning process. This allows the model to generate a seamless, helpful, and highly relevant dynamic response. It's truly a game-changer.

Do AI ad platforms protect user privacy?

Yes, purpose-built AI ad networks use privacy-safe summaries and contextual targeting rather than behavioral tracking. They analyze the immediate conversational intent without sharing raw prompts or personal user data with advertisers, ensuring user trust.

How do developers integrate these AI monetization platforms?

Most AI ad platforms offer flexible integration paths. The market leader provides a fast API that connects applications directly to its ad marketplace. Alternative solutions offer MCP server integrations or lightweight JavaScript and Python SDKs, catering to various developer needs.
